The Salisbury City Council legislative session on June 22, 2026, included a presentation on the creation of the Salisbury Community Development Corporation (SCDC), a nonprofit aimed at revitalizing key city corridors and gateways through beautification and coordinated public improvements. The SCDC is in early stages, seeking to establish an executive director and secure funding primarily through local banks' Community Reinvestment Act obligations. The council approved several consent agenda items, including a manufacturing exemption for Pepsi Bottling Ventures LLC and appointments to the Public Art Committee. A zoning text amendment (ordinance 3008) was approved for first reading. Public comments focused heavily on the ongoing fiscal challenges related to the city-county fire service agreement, urging the council to seek better reimbursement from the county. Other topics included concerns about riverwalk safety and community engagement initiatives. No direct contract awards or procurement decisions were made during this session, but the formation of the SCDC may lead to future procurement and capital improvement projects.
